Output e9137957fc7a563b7310764cf893fc4bcc71ca53db03c720ac27f3acc4dc4273:15

value
2936700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 220636e616233d542040390759721392862ff735 OP_EQUAL
address
34nvLrTBot7uQMCaRLZatdSHtxRVHh7zRv
transaction
e9137957fc7a563b7310764cf893fc4bcc71ca53db03c720ac27f3acc4dc4273
confirmations
277286
spent
true